For faculty teaching Undergraduate or Postgraduate courses, you can utilise the Reading List (via eLearn) to distribute your course readings to students.

With the Reading List, Faculty can:

  • add in citations of existing books / articles from library’s collection
  • link to existing library e-resources
  • request the library to purchase new book titles
  • request for digitization (within copyright limit)
  • upload your own digitized resources
  • link to free online resources

The guide to populating the Reading List explains how this is done. You can also contact Collection Management & Strategies team or the Postgraduate Program Administrators for assistance.
